FBLA Conference

Seven Ponax FBLA members attend the Virginia FBLA State Leadership Conference in Reston, VA - six of them had competitive events that had objective testing on Friday afternoon.

Jacob Knaus was one of the top 10 for the Marketing objective test and advanced to finals on Saturday afternoon where he participated in a role play event to determine who would be in the top five. 

Aiden Hernandez qualified for the FBLA National Leadership Conference by finishing 4th in the Word Processing event and has the opportunity to represent MHS and SCPS at the event held in Orlando, FL in June. 

MHS also achieved Virginia FBLA Honor Chapter status for the 2023-2024 school year by obtaining more than 100 points through the various activities we have done this year. Additionally, our chapter was recognized as a Virginia FBLA Foundation Life + Bronze Member for having contributed at least $1,000 in the lifetime of the chapter (25yrs this past February).
